Responsibilities

  • Provide engineering analysis and technical support to ensure continued reliable operations of the electric power grid in compliance with NERC Standards, ERCOT Protocols and Market Guides.
  • Implement appropriate system modeling, develop tools and procedures to monitor and control the system, perform system studies, analyze simulated or actual operating results, develop solutions to current or future system issues, and appropriately report findings and recommendations.
  • Focus on working with the Energy Management System specifically with tuning and support of Load Frequency Control, Resource Limit Calculator, and Generation to be Dispatched.
  • Analyze system performance and reliability of the grid by conducting analysis using various techniques.
  • Conduct analysis including system frequency control performance, Generator, Intermittent Renewable Resource, and Energy Storage Resource monitoring.
  • Develop methodology for Ancillary Service quantification with the use of statistical/probabilistic analysis and machine learning techniques.
